We are currently saving up to build an animal shelter on our land in the near from Sargodha.

The plan to start with is:

  • a cat room including 3 separation places and outdoor enclosures,
  • a dog room including 5 separation places and also with outdoor enclosures,
  • a vet and care room

In total we will then use around 200-300 square meters.

To start with, we want to have space for about 12-15 dogs, 2-3 donkeys, and 10-15 cats.

 

Construction costs: €6,500 or 2.000.000 PKR

In February 2021, I emigrated from Germany to Pakistan. There are many animals living here - dogs, cats, donkeys - without owners on the streets. When the animals become aggressive or there are simply too many of them, the government lays out poison.
I came into contact with this topic very quickly. On March 13, 2021.

 

I found two puppies that were still trying to get milk from their dead mother, who had already been poisoned. I knew relatively quickly that I wanted to help these and other souls. My husband supports me in my work because he also has a big heart for animals.

In August 2021, I received a call that a mother dog had been poisoned and 9 puppies had been left to die. It was clear to me that I couldn't stand by and watch.
My husband and I then went there and took the puppies home with us. Now we had to get up every 2 hours and give the puppies milk. All 9 puppies developed splendidly.
After a few weeks, they were to big enough for our apartment.

In our search for a suitable place, we also turned to the city administration, but unfortunately they were unable to help us.
So we set off to find a suitable place.

Where we could leave the 9 puppies and continue to care for them.
We found a place in a abandoned colony.
We then went there every day and provided  fresh water and food to 9 puppies.

We were abled  successfully to find new homes for all 9 puppies.
